25 Llanover Road is a 113 m² / 1,216 sq ft terraced home in Wembley Central. It sold for £520,000 in July 2016.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£493k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£562k to £696k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.

- The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£492,930.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Wembley Central are now selling for between £4,970 and £6,160 per square metre (£461 and £572 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 113 m², this implies a valuation between £562,000 and £696,000. Treat this as context only.
